Ragged and wind-beaten, north Cornwall’s dramatic shoreline is embodied by the Bedruthan Steps: jagged rock stacks, seemingly yanked from the cliffs, scattered across churning Atlantic and caramel beach. Take them in on this walk south from Porthcothan village, the path … WebThe northern coast, 50 miles (80 km) long, is a wild, surf-beaten line of steep cliffs. Most of the cliffs and Bodmin Moor have been designated by the government as Areas of Outstanding Beauty. North Cornwall: Bedruthan Steps The small coastal resorts of Padstow, Bude, Boscastle, and Tintagel cater to rock climbers and hikers.

The Cornwall/Devon border wiggles it’s way between the Atlantic Ocean and the Channel for roughly 65 miles (104km). The River Tamar creates a natural barrier for just over 60 miles (98km) of that.
